- Pediatric hypertension based on Japanese Society of Hypertension Guidelines (JSH 2019) with actual school blood pressure screening data in Japan
- Toru Kikuchi
- Clin Exp Pediatr. 2022;65(6):283-290. Published online November 26, 2021
-
The prevalence of Japanese pediatric hypertension is 0.9% based on proper measurement protocols. Hypertensive children tend to be hypertensive adults. Pediatric essential hypertension is characterized by an absence of symptoms, obesity, a family history of hypertension, and a low birth weight. The most common causes of pediatric secondary hypertension are renal parenchymal and renovascular diseases. Important factors controlling pediatric hypertension include healthy lifestyle modifications and pharmacotherapy.

- Big data analysis and artificial intelligence in epilepsy – common data model analysis and machine learning-based seizure detection and forecasting
- Yoon Gi Chung, Yonghoon Jeon, Sooyoung Yoo, Hunmin Kim, Hee Hwang
- Clin Exp Pediatr. 2022;65(6):272-282. Published online November 26, 2021
-
· Big data analysis, such as common data model and artificial intelligence, can solve relevant questions and improve clinical care.
· Recent deep learning studies achieved 0.887–0.996 areas under the receiver operating characteristic curve for automated interictal epileptiform discharge detection.
· Recent deep learning studies achieved 62.3%–99.0% accuracy for interictal-ictal classification in seizure detection and 75.0%– 87.8% sensitivity with a 0.06–0.21/hr false positive rate in seizure forecasting.

- Effect of 2–6 weeks of systemic steroids on bone mineral density in children
- Athira Kuniyil, Somdipa Pal, Namrita Sachdev, Tribhuvan Pal Yadav
- Clin Exp Pediatr. 2022;65(5):254-261. Published online November 18, 2021
-
Question: Does steroid use for 2–6 weeks in children affect bone mineral content (BMC) or density (BMD)?
Finding: Steroid use for 2–6 weeks significantly decreased BMC and BMD of the whole body, total body less the head, lumbar spine, and distal radius. A significant negative correlation was observed among BMD, duration, and cumulative dose.
Meaning: Steroid use for 2–6 weeks in children negatively affected BMC and BMD.

- Four months of rifampicin monotherapy for latent tuberculosis infection in children
- Chi Eun Oh, Dick Menzies
- Clin Exp Pediatr. 2022;65(5):214-221. Published online October 29, 2021
-
· Recently, the importance of a short-term treatment regimen including rifamycin has been highlighted in the treatment of latent tuberculosis infection (LTBI).
· Four prospective or retrospective studies in children consistently reported that a 4-month daily rifampicin regimen (4R) had a higher completion rate than and comparable safety to a nine-month daily isoniazid regimen.
· We suggest rifampicin 20–30 mg/kg/day for children aged 0–2 years and 15–20 mg/kg/day for children aged 2–10 years in 4R to treat LTBI.

- Pathophysiology, classification, and complications of common asymptomatic thrombocytosis in newborn infants
- Ga Won Jeon
- Clin Exp Pediatr. 2022;65(4):182-187. Published online October 18, 2021
-
· Thrombocytosis, common in newborns and infants (<2 years) (3%–13%), is caused by elevated thrombopoietin (TPO) concentrations.
· Serum TPO levels are significantly higher immediately to 1 month postnatal and decrease with age.
· Platelet counts are positively correlated with gestational age at birth and postnatal age.
· Thrombocytosis is more common in preterm than in term infants.
· Thrombocytosis in newborns is reactive and resolves spontaneously without complications.

- Genetic factors in precocious puberty
- Young Suk Shim, Hae Sang Lee, Jin Soon Hwang
- Clin Exp Pediatr. 2022;65(4):172-181. Published online October 18, 2021
-
· Mutations in the kisspeptin (KISS1), kisspeptin receptor (KISS1R), makorin ring finger protein 3 (MKRN3), and delta-like homolog 1 (DLK1) genes are associated with idiopathic central precocious puberty (ICPP).
· A few genes related to pubertal onset have been implicated in ICPP.
· Epigenetic factors such as DNA methylation, histone posttranslational modifications, and noncoding ribonucleic acids may be related to ICPP

- Is fetal nuchal cord associated with autism spectrum disorder? A meta-analysis
- Ensiyeh Jenabi, Maryam Ahmadi, Azam Maleki
- Clin Exp Pediatr. 2022;65(3):131-135. Published online September 24, 2021
-
Question: Is fetal nuchal cord a risk factor for autism spectrum disorder (ASD)?
Finding: Five articles (1 cohort, 4 case-control; total 3,088 children) were included in the present meta-analysis. Fetal nuchal cord was not a risk factor for ASD (odds ratio, 1.11; 95% confidence interval, 0.66–1.57). There was homogeneity among studies that reported a risk of ASD (I2=0.0).
Meaning: Fetal nuchal cord is not a risk factor for ASD.

- Retinopathy of prematurity: a review of epidemiology and current treatment strategies
- Eun Hee Hong, Yong Un Shin, Heeyoon Cho
- Clin Exp Pediatr. 2022;65(3):115-126. Published online October 12, 2021
-
There have been global tri-phasic epidemic periods of retinopathy of prematurity (ROP). In recent years, its incidence has reportedly been 10%–40% depending on country and study population. Current treatment strategies for ROP include laser photocoagulation, surgical treatment, and anti-vascular endothelial growth factor treatment, the role of which has drawn attention in recent years.
